KO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

2,087 of the 4,489 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Coca-Cola (KO)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$137B — up 3.9% from $132B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 240 funds opened new KO posit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 166 holders — while 682 added to existing stakes and 871 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$533M. The largest seller was Federated Hermes, cutting an estimated $291M.
